Employment Statistics
7,656 residents are over the age of 16 and 5,414 people are in labor force. Among them, 5,414 people are in civilian labor force and 0 are in armed labor force. 5,313 people are employed and the unemployment rate is 1.90%.

Average Income and Health Insurance
The average household income is $130,706 for the 3,426 households in Sutton School District area, Massachusetts. The average income of a single worker is $50,748. 9,339 people have a health insurance and the health insurance coverage rate is 98.89%.
Housing
There are 3,593 housing units in Sutton School District area, Massachusetts with 3,426 units (95.35%) occupied. 3,087 houses (90.11%) are occupied by owner and 339 houses (9.89%) are rented. The average housing value is $351,900 and the average rental cost is $1,104. 86 houses (2.39%) were newly built in 2014 or later and 671 houses (18.68%) were built in 1949 or earlier.
Demographic
A total of 9,444 people lives in Sutton School District area, Massachusetts with 4,915 male and 4,529 female. The males to female ratio is 52.04 to 47.96. The tables below describes the population by gender, age, and race.
